How many energy levels does sodium represent?
Sodium has 11 electrons. The first two fill the inner energy level. The second energy level is also full, with eight electrons and one electron in the outer energy level. It is the number of external electrons that gives an element its chemical properties.
So how many energy levels does sodium have?
Period 3. Explain that sodium has 11 protons and 11 electrons. There are 2 electrons on the first energy level, 8 electrons on the second energy level and 1 electron on the third energy level. Explain that the second energy level can only have 8 electrons, so the next electron in sodium must be at the next (third) level.

Second, how many energy levels does beryllium have?
For the element Beryllium you already know that the atomic number indicates the number of electrons. This means that a beryllium atom contains 4 electrons. If you look at the picture you can see that there are two electrons in shell one and two electrons in shell two.

What do we mean by energy level?
The energy levels in an atom are the specific energies that electrons can have when they occupy certain orbitals. Electrons can stimulate higher energy levels by absorbing energy from the environment. Light is emitted when an electron goes from a high-energy state to a low-energy state.

How many electrons are there at each energy level?
Each major energy level can contain a maximum of 2n2 electrons, where n is the number on the level. So the first level can contain up to 2 electrons, 2 (12) = 2 the second up to 8 electrons, 2 (22) = 8 the third up to 18, 2 (32) = 18 and so on.

Which element has the highest first ionization energy?
The initial ionization energy varies predictably along the periodic table. The ionization energy decreases in groups from top to bottom and increases over time from left to right. Therefore, helium has the highest initial ionization energy, while frenium has one of the lowest.
